Meir Shalev, who passed away last year, left behind an extraordinary cultural and spiritual legacy. In his widely acclaimed novels, translated into dozens of languages, he wove personal family stories into the historical narrative of the land, reshaping and at times dismantling the myth of Israeli settlement. His children’s books became cultural classics and continue to serve as a gateway into literature for new generations. Alongside his work, he left a rich archive of interviews, lectures, family documentation, and rare research notebooks, enabling his life story to be told in his own voice: a story of a man, a family, and a land intertwined.
